自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(254)
  • 资源 (2)
  • 收藏
  • 关注

转载 mysql存储移动端emoji表情 报错Incorrect string value: '\xF0\x9F\x98\x82'

原因:mysql utf8存储2-3个字节 移动端的emoji表情为4个字节方法:1、修改my.cnf 文件 加入[client]default-character-set = utf8mb4[mysql]default-character-set = utf8mb4[mysqld]character-set-server = utf8mb4collation-serve...

2018-11-22 15:38:02 442

原创 springboot定时任务@Scheduled注解

在启动类上添加 @EnableScheduling@EnableScheduling@SpringBootApplicationpublic class Application { public static void main(String[] args) { SpringApplication.run(Application.class, args); ...

2018-07-27 16:43:37 897

原创 Zabbix中文图片乱码

在windows 字体中选择一个字体 如黑体simhei.ttf上传到 /usr/share/zabbix/fonts  目录下 如然后修改   /usr/share/zabbix/include/defines.inc.php  文件,将ZBX_GRAPH_FONT_NAME 换为simhei...

2018-07-04 10:57:47 565 1

原创 cadvisor+influxdb+grafana docker监控

cadvisor+influxdb+grafana进行docker监控,看了一些blog,自己尝试进行了多台服务器的监控首先有两台服务器A1,A2,A1安装infludb,存放所有的监控数据docker run -d -p 8083:8083 -p 8086:8086 -v /opt/influxdb:/var/lib/influxdb --hostname=influxdb tutum/infl...

2018-07-04 10:41:24 500

转载 go 语言框架 gin 的中文文档

安装与配置安装:$ go get gopkg.in/gin-gonic/gin.v1注意:确保 GOPATH GOROOT 已经配置导入:import "gopkg.in/gin-gonic/gin.v1"框架架构HTTP 服务器1.默认服务器router.Run()2.HTTP 服务器除了默认服务器中 router.Run() 的方式外,还可以用 http.ListenAndServe(),比...

2018-06-05 16:10:38 14820

转载 智能合约开发环境搭建及Hello World合约

开发环境搭建Solidity安装强烈建议新手使用Browser-Solidity来进行开发。Browser-Solidity是一个基于浏览器的Solidity,就可以不用安装Solidity,本文的Hello World教程也将基于Browser-Solidity来进行。如果你想自己安装请参考Solidity安装指引。geth 安装Mac下安装命令如下:其他平台参考:geth官方安装指引12b...

2018-06-05 16:06:22 602

转载 web3j生成java版本的智能合约

安装solc npm install -g solc创建智能合约test.solpragma solidity 0.4.24; contract test { function main(uint a) constant returns (uint b) { uint result = a * 8; return result; } ...

2018-06-05 16:02:25 2871 1

原创 ansible基础入门

Ansible是一个简单的自动化运维管理工具,无需在被控主机部署任何客户端代理,默认直接通过SSH通道进行远程命令执行或下发配置安装方式1、yum安装   安装EPEL源rpm -Uvh https://dl.fedoraproject.org/pub/epel/epel-release-latest-7.noarch.rpm  安装ansibleyum install ansible -y2、a...

2018-04-12 11:17:13 359

转载 海量数据相似度计算之simhash短文本查找

在前一篇文章 《海量数据相似度计算之simhash和海明距离》 介绍了simhash的原理,大家应该感觉到了算法的魅力。但是随着业务的增长 simhash的数据也会暴增,如果一天100w,10天就1000w了。我们如果插入一条数据就要去比较1000w次的simhash,计算量还是蛮大,普通PC 比较1000w次海明距离需要 300ms ,和5000w数据比较需要1.8 s。看起来相似度计算不是

2018-01-05 15:08:00 932

转载 海量数据相似度计算之simhash和海明距离

通过 采集系统 我们采集了大量文本数据,但是文本中有很多重复数据影响我们对于结果的分析。分析前我们需要对这些数据去除重复,如何选择和设计文本的去重算法?常见的有余弦夹角算法、欧式距离、Jaccard相似度、最长公共子串、编辑距离等。这些算法对于待比较的文本数据不多时还比较好用,如果我们的爬虫每天采集的数据以千万计算,我们如何对于这些海量千万级的数据进行高效的合并去重。最简单的做法是拿着待比较的文本

2018-01-05 15:06:45 1390

原创 Ubuntu1604下使用web.py创建webservice

首先安装web.pysudo pip install web.py打开一个文件位index.py,输入:from PIL import Imageimport imagehashimport globimport numpy as npimport jsonimport web#URL匹配urls = ( '/dhash', 'Dhash')class H

2018-01-05 10:19:50 608

转载 Ubuntu16.04安装最新版nodejs

更新ubuntu软件源sudo apt-get updatesudo apt-get install -y python-software-properties software-properties-commonsudo add-apt-repository ppa:chris-lea/node.jssudo apt-get update安装nodejssudo apt-get ins

2017-12-21 17:10:17 55255 2

原创 Ubuntu16.04 适用docker安装MySQL,并将数据挂载到本地目录

1、查找mysql镜像sudo docker search mysql2、拉取mysql镜像sudo docker pull mysql3、运行mysql镜像,名字为mysql, 将/var/lib/mysql挂载到本地目录/opt/mysql/data ,设置root密码为123456sudo docker run -p 3306:3306 --name mysql 

2017-12-21 17:02:01 4267

原创 ubuntu16.04安装TimescaleDB

需要至少16.04或以上版本,通过apt安装TimescaleDBsudo add-apt-repository ppa:timescale/timescaledb-ppasudo apt-get updatesudo apt install timescaledb编辑 /etc/postgresql/9.6/main/postgresql.conf,添加shared_pr

2017-12-12 15:02:45 1475

转载 【入门篇】logstash、elasticsearch、kibana搭建日志平台

1、下载logstash      a、官方下载地址:https://www.elastic.co/downloads/logstash      b、解压:tar -xzvf logstash-5.1.1.tar.gz      c、设置用户测试的配置文件:vim logstatsh_test.conf,编辑内容如下:input { stdin { }

2017-07-28 09:39:10 679

转载 logstash入门(简单而全面)

简介Logstash是一个接收,处理,转发日志的工具。支持系统日志,webserver日志,错误日志,应用日志,总之包括所有可以抛出来的日志类型。怎么样听起来挺厉害的吧?依赖条件:JAVALogstash运行仅仅依赖Java运行环境(jre)。各位可以在命令行下运行java -version命令显示类似如下结果:java -versionjav

2017-07-27 16:12:10 519 1

原创 ubuntu安装flume,修改 Flume 配置文件

首先需要java环境,安装可自百度。然后可以去官网下载flume,点击下载下载结束后解压后目录如下然后进入进入conf中,可先复制flume-conf.properties.template,flume-env.sh.template,未flume-conf.properties,flume-env.sh,如下所示此时编辑flume-env.sh

2017-07-19 20:44:48 1839

原创 POJ 3318 Matrix Multiplication(JAVA生成随机数)

Matrix MultiplicationTime Limit: 2000MS Memory Limit: 65536KTotal Submissions: 17441 Accepted: 3778DescriptionYou are given three n × n matrices A, B and C. Does

2015-09-24 20:45:06 506

转载 计算机组成原理知识点汇总

一、 冯.诺依曼思想体系——计算机由运算器、控制器、存储器、输入输出设备五部分组成,存储程序,按地址访问、顺序执行。  二、 计算机系统的层次结构——微程序级→机器级→操作级→汇编→高级语言。  第二章  一、一个定点数由符号位和数值域两部分组成。按小数点位置不同,定点数有纯小数和纯整数两种表示方法。  二、一个浮点数标准化表示由符号位S、阶码E、尾数M三个域组成。

2015-09-17 21:31:10 4752

转载 计算机组成原理 期末考试复习大纲

第一章1.计算机软件的分类。P11        计算机软件一般分为两大类:一类叫系统程序,一类叫应用程序。2.源程序转换到目标程序的方法。P12               源程序是用算法语言编写的程序。目标程序(目的程序)是用机器语言书写的程序。源程序转换到目标程序的方法一种是通过编译程序把源程序翻译成目的程序,另一种是通过解释程序解释执行。

2015-09-17 21:25:13 7446 1

转载 java中的随机数Random

java中一般有两种随机数,一个是Math中random()方法,一个是Random类。 一、Math.random()随即生成0实例:如何写,生成随机生成出0~100中的其中一个数呢?    Math.random()返回的只是从0到1之间的小数,如果要50到100,就先放大50倍,即0到50之间,这里还是小数,如果要整数,就强制转换int,然后再加上50即为50~100.

2015-09-17 20:14:11 375

原创 51NOD 1393 0和1相等串

393 0和1相等串                                                     基准时间限制:1 秒 空间限制:131072 KB 分值: 20 难度:3级算法题 收藏 关注给定一个0-1串,请找到一个尽可能长的子串,其中包含的0与1的个数相等。Input一个字符串,只

2015-08-31 09:28:40 852

原创 51NOD 1265 四点共面

1265 四点共面                                    基准时间限制:1 秒 空间限制:131072 KB 分值: 0 难度:基础题 收藏 关注给出三维空间上的四个点(点与点的位置均不相同),判断这4个点是否在同一个平面内(4点共线也算共面)。如果共面,输出"Yes",否则输出"No"。

2015-08-29 10:06:49 353

原创 全排列(STL next_permutation)

全排列                                             基准时间限制:1 秒 空间限制:131072 KB 分值: 0 难度:基础题 收藏 关注给出一个字符串S(可能又重复的字符),按照字典序从小到大,输出S包括的字符组成的所有排列。例如:S = "1312",输出为:11231

2015-08-27 16:07:54 466

原创 随机生成不同长度的字符串

#include#include#include#include #define random(x) (rand()%x) //随机数种子using namespace std;int main(){ //freopen("D:\out.txt","w",stdout); /// 文件存储 //freopen("E:\input.txt","r",stdin)

2015-08-27 14:55:25 797

转载 C语言的文件操作 freopen

C语言的文件操作 freopen今天做USACO  用到了文件的操作。 之前做USACO只是格式化的些 写  freopen("xxx.in","r",stdin)  和"freopen("xxx.out","w",stdout)"  百度百科上是这么介绍的:    函数名: freopen  功 能: 替换一个流,或者说重新分配文件指针,实现重定向。如果stream流已经打开

2015-08-27 14:50:27 741

原创 POJ 2115 C Looooops(单变元模线性方程)

C LooooopsTime Limit: 1000MS Memory Limit: 65536KTotal Submissions: 20180 Accepted: 5422DescriptionA Compiler Mystery: We are given a C-language style for loop of

2015-08-26 15:12:03 441

原创 POJ 3862 Asteroids(两个三维凸包的重心到表面最短距离和)

AsteroidsTime Limit: 1000MS Memory Limit: 65536KTotal Submissions: 536 Accepted: 184 Special JudgeDescriptionAssociation of Collision Management (ACM) is plan

2015-08-25 19:49:43 443

原创 HDU 4273 Rescue(三维凸包重心到表面最短距离)

RescueTime Limit: 2000/1000 MS (Java/Others)    Memory Limit: 32768/32768 K (Java/Others)Total Submission(s): 393    Accepted Submission(s): 291Problem DescriptionI work at NASA outer

2015-08-25 19:33:45 561

原创 poj 2299 Ultra-QuickSort (归并排序模板)

#include #include #include #include #include using namespace std;const int maxn = 500003;long long n;long long a[maxn], c[maxn], cnt;void mergeSort(int l, int r){ long long mid, i, j,

2015-08-24 21:29:46 363

原创 Codeforces Round #305 (Div. 2) B. Mike and Fun(水题)

B. Mike and Funtime limit per test2 secondsmemory limit per test256 megabytesinputstandard inputoutputstandard outputMike and some bears are playing a game just

2015-08-24 21:25:26 399

原创 ZOJ 3609 Modular Inverse(求最小乘法逆元)

Modular InverseTime Limit: 2 Seconds      Memory Limit: 65536 KB The modular modular multiplicative inverse of an integer a modulo m is an integer x such that a-1≡x (modm). This is equiv

2015-08-24 21:21:15 963

转载 扩展欧几里德算法详解

扩展欧几里德算法    谁是欧几里德?自己百度去    先介绍什么叫做欧几里德算法    有两个数 a b,现在,我们要求 a b 的最大公约数,怎么求?枚举他们的因子?不现实,当 a b 很大的时候,枚举显得那么的naïve ,那怎么做?    欧几里德有个十分又用的定理: gcd(a, b) = gcd(b , a%b) ,这样,我们就可以在几乎是 log 的时

2015-08-24 20:35:36 375

原创 HDU 2036 改革春风吹满地(多边形面积)

改革春风吹满地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others)Total Submission(s): 23278    Accepted Submission(s): 12058Problem Description“ 改革春风吹满地,不会AC

2015-08-24 15:54:55 397

转载 任意多边形的面积

给定多边形的顶点坐标(有序),让你来求这个多边形的面积,你会怎么做?我们知道,任意多边形都可以分割为N个三角形,所以,如果以这为突破点,那么我们第一步就是把给定的多边形,分割为数个三角形,分别求面积,最后累加就可以了,把多边形分割为三角形的方式多种多样,在这里,我们按照如下图的方法分割:图1S点作为起始点(点1),a->e依次作为点2,3……。一个三角形的面积是

2015-08-24 15:51:17 420

原创 HDU 1115 Lifting the Stone(多边形重心)

Lifting the StoneTime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others)Total Submission(s): 6464    Accepted Submission(s): 2682Problem DescriptionThere ar

2015-08-24 15:24:15 306

原创 POJ 1584 A Round Peg in a Ground Hole(是否凸包 && 圆是否在凸包内)

A Round Peg in a Ground HoleTime Limit: 1000MS Memory Limit: 10000KTotal Submissions: 5676 Accepted: 1821DescriptionThe DIY Furniture company specializes in assem

2015-08-22 16:28:09 361

原创 POJ 3668 Game of Lines(n点最多有多少不平行直线)

Game of LinesTime Limit: 1000MS Memory Limit: 65536KTotal Submissions: 6559 Accepted: 2440DescriptionFarmer John has challenged Bessie to the following game: FJ h

2015-08-22 10:11:51 530

原创 POJ 3301 Texas Trip(三分求最小值)

Texas TripTime Limit: 1000MS Memory Limit: 65536KTotal Submissions: 4648 Accepted: 1448DescriptionAfter a day trip with his friend Dick, Harry noticed a strange p

2015-08-22 08:39:19 366

原创 POJ 3737 UmBasketella(三分模板)

UmBasketellaTime Limit: 1000MS Memory Limit: 65536KTotal Submissions: 6420 Accepted: 2503DescriptionIn recent days, people always design new things with multifunc

2015-08-21 15:22:23 376

go-ipfs_v0.4.15_windows-amd64

go-ipfs for windows 64,直接解压不需要安装 然后ipfs init初始化本地仓库 ipfs daemon 启动节点访问服务器 http://localhost:5001/webui查看web ui界面

2018-05-16

Wampserver2.4-x64

2016-07-26

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除